Asia Pacific Heavy Duty Vehicle Rental Market Size
The Asia Pacific heavy duty vehicle rental market size was valued at USD 38.8 billion in 2024 and is estimated to register a CAGR of 6.8% between 2025 and 2034.
The market is experiencing robust growth, propelled by the surge in infrastructure development, particularly in nations like China and India, where massive public works projects create high short-term demand for construction vehicles. Additionally, the rise of e-commerce has accelerated the need for flexible transport solutions platforms such as Flipkart and Amazon which rely on rented fleets to manage last-mile delivery during peak seasons. Furthermore, rental models offer cost-effective, low-risk alternatives for small and medium enterprises, allowing them to operate efficiently without incurring the burden of fleet ownership or maintenance.
For instance, according to Statista, China has been a role model in developing highways and high-speed rail. As of 2023, the length of China's highways exceeded 183,000 kilometers. In the same year, China expanded the length of high-speed railroads to 43,700 kilometers.
The rapid rise of online shopping platforms has caused a logistics boom across Asia-Pacific. To ensure timely deliveries, especially during festivals and sales, e-commerce companies rely on logistics firms that prefer renting heavy-duty vehicles to handle temporary demand peaks. Renting provides operational flexibility, enabling companies to quickly ramp up capacity during short-term surges without incurring the long-term financial burden of ownership, including maintenance, depreciation, and storage costs during off-peak periods.
For instance, in January 2025, according to Shriram Mobility Bulletin, truck rentals saw a massive rise due to winter fruits and vegetables, rise in rental rates is a positive sign for the logistics sector.
Owning a fleet of heavy-duty vehicles requires large upfront investment, regular maintenance, and depreciation costs. Renting provides businesses with financial flexibility, allowing them to use vehicles only when needed without long-term liabilities.
In Indonesia, many construction SMEs rent excavators and heavy trucks for project-based contracts. This allows them to scale up during peak construction months and scale down afterward without holding idle assets.

Asia Pacific Heavy Duty Vehicle Rental Market Analysis
Based on vehicles, the Asia-Pacific heavy-duty vehicle rental market is segmented into trucks, buses, trailers and others. In 2024, the truck segment dominated the market, accounting for around 56% share and is expected to grow at a CAGR of over 7% during the forecast period.
Based on propulsion, the Asia-Pacific heavy-duty vehicle rental market is segmented into diesel, natural gas, electric, hybrid electric and others. In 2024, the diesel segment dominates the market with 78% of market share, and the segment is expected to grow at a CAGR of over 7% from 2025 to 2034.
Based on service provider, the Asia-Pacific heavy-duty vehicle rental market is segmented into OEM and 3rd party companies. In 2024, the OEM segment is expected to dominate due to several strategic advantages and evolving market dynamics.
Based on rental segment, the Asia-Pacific heavy-duty vehicle rental market is segmented into short-term rental and long-term rental. In 2024, the short-term rental segment is expected to dominate due to the region’s increasing reliance on flexible, demand-driven logistics and infrastructure operations.
In 2024, the China region in Asia-Pacific dominated the heavy-duty vehicle rental market with around 35% market share in Asia Pacific and generated around USD 13.7 billion in revenue.

The Asia-Pacific heavy-duty vehicle rental market primarily follows a strategy centered on flexibility, scalability, and cost-efficiency. Companies focus on short-term and long-term rentals to cater to fluctuating demands, especially in construction and logistics. Emphasis is placed on fleet modernization, digital booking platforms, and value-added services like maintenance and telematics. Strategic alliances and region-specific customization also play a crucial role in enhancing market penetration and customer retention.
Another key strategy in the Asia-Pacific heavy-duty vehicle rental market involves targeting SMEs and startups that seek operational efficiency without high capital investment. Companies are increasingly adopting data-driven fleet management, subscription-based rental models, and usage-based pricing to attract cost-conscious clients. Focus on urbanization trends, last-mile delivery, and infrastructure growth helps align offerings with regional demands, while sustainability goals push for integration of eco-friendly and fuel-efficient vehicles into rental fleets.
